Mary L. Espinoza, 59, passed away unexpectedly in her home on Sunday, November 2, 2025.
Born in Columbia City, Indiana on July 3, 1966, Mary was the daughter of Donald Ray and Betty Lou (Sexton) Burkett. She graduated from Whitko Jr/Sr High School with the class of 1984.
Mary was currently working for Avalign Cutting Instruments in Warsaw. She was known as a very loving person with a warming smile. She was the type of person that was always there for you, no matter what.
Her family was her whole world. She enjoyed braiding her girl’s hair every night when they were little. All of her girl’s friends she claimed as her own and many kids called her Nana in her later years as well.
Mary was the queen of snacks and always had the biggest snack box ready when her G-babies came over or had a secret stash on her when she visited them. She loved babysitting her granddog and spoiling her. Her grandson Joel used to make fun of Nana for her “hillbilly accent and her finger arthritis” that he diagnosed. She lived for small weekend trips with her family, with the destination being unknown. Mary gave her G-babies many lasting memories of get aways or simple trips to a park to play or go on a hike.
She is survived by her daughters: Kayla (Jonah) Studebaker and Heather Orbeck, both of Pierceton; G-babies: Karmon Espinoza, Hayden Clark, Khloe Studebaker, Joel Studebaker and Natalia Orbeck; sisters, Donna (Robert) Tusing of Mesquite, TX and Annie (Mandy) Espinoza of Pierceton; and nieces and nephews: Tasia Shepherd, Michael Espinoza, Simon Espinoza, Tasia Flora, Sam Alston, Jessica Shepherd, Chris Tusing and Tony Tusing.
Mary was preceded in death by her parents and brother, Jerry Burkett.
